Etymology: [ in-d&-"kA-t&r ] (noun.) 1666. Late Latin indicātor (“one who points out”) Latin indicō (“point out”); see indicate.
Synonyms: trafficator, turn signal, barometer, beacon, clue, dial, gauge, guide, hint, index, mark, meter, omen, pointer, signal, symbol, warning
